What is new in FMIS Lease Accounting version 12.47

FMIS Lease Accounting version 12.47 includes reporting and import performance improvements, together with additional support for defined data-conversion scenarios.

FMIS Lease Accounting version 12.47 includes reporting and import performance improvements, with particular relevance to organisations managing larger lease portfolios. The release also adds support for defined data-conversion scenarios and further SAML 2.0 single sign-on controls.

FMIS Lease Accounting version 12.47 at a glance

  • Reporting: performance improvements cover several commonly used lease accounting reports
  • Imports: processing has been updated for new leases, lease adjustments and terminations
  • Data conversion: a new setting supports defined conversion scenarios without creating values in the conversion period
  • Access: additional SAML 2.0 controls support single sign-on-only access

What has changed in FMIS Lease Accounting version 12.47?

Which lease accounting reports have been updated?

Version 12.47 includes performance changes to the Lease Summary, Lease Details, Future Payments and Payments by Year reports.

The changes are intended to improve report performance where the system contains a high volume of leases. This should reduce the time spent waiting for information during routine review and reporting, although the effect will vary according to the size of the lease portfolio and the customer environment.

How has lease import processing changed?

The import processes for new leases, lease adjustments and terminations have been updated to improve performance when customers load larger volumes of lease information.

This is relevant during initial implementation and in ongoing use. Finance teams may need to add new contracts in bulk, apply adjustments across existing records or process terminations as part of a wider portfolio update.

What support has been added for lease data conversion?

A new Data Conversion Liability Start Date (No Interest) setting has been added to Lease Settings. It is intended for defined conversion scenarios, including the initial setup of a new company or the transfer of leases following a company merger.

Where a lease has a liability start date that matches the configured date, FMIS treats it as a transition lease. The system does not create a brought-forward liability, charge interest in the conversion period or generate the normal period values for that month.

This provides a controlled way to bring relevant leases into FMIS without creating values that do not belong in the conversion period. Because the setting affects opening balances and period calculations, it should form part of the agreed data-conversion approach.

What are the new SAML single sign-on options?

Customers using SAML 2.0 can now configure FMIS to restrict users to single sign-on only. Enabling this option removes the username and password fields from the login screen and hides the password field on user records.

Organisations can also remove the standard SSO login button so that FMIS can only be accessed through a URL supplied by a third-party application, such as the organisation’s identity provider. These options support organisations that want authentication to follow their central identity and access policies.

What are the practical benefits of the Lease Accounting update?

  • Less time waiting for commonly used reports when working with higher lease volumes.
  • More efficient bulk processing for lease imports, adjustments and terminations.
  • A defined approach to specific data conversions during company setup or restructuring.
  • Greater access control for SAML-based authentication.

Who will benefit from these changes?

The performance changes are most relevant to organisations with larger lease portfolios or regular bulk import requirements. The data-conversion option will be useful in more specific circumstances, particularly during implementation or company restructuring. The access changes will also be relevant to system administrators managing authentication through a central identity platform.

About FMIS Lease Accounting

FMIS Lease Accounting helps finance teams maintain lease data, calculate right-of-use assets and lease liabilities, process adjustments and terminations, and produce reporting to support IFRS 16 and ASC 842 requirements. It can be used as a standalone system or alongside wider FMIS and accounting applications.
